“It’s alright, Lucy. I’m used to changing by myself.”

I took the dress from a nodding Lucy and stepped behind the curtain. After quickly changing, I came out to find Daisy rushing toward me.

“Oh my, you look so beautiful, Miss Rosebelia! Is anything uncomfortable?”

The dress was a bit tight and a little short, but not to the extent that I couldn’t breathe.

“It’s a little tight, but it should be fine.”

“This dress would look great with a braided hairstyle. May I?”

Daisy asked, her eyes sparkling almost uncomfortably.

“Is there a need to do my hair as well?”

“…Perhaps there’s no need?”

“Miss Daisy must be excited because it’s the first time she’s brought someone to the mansion.”

Lucy whispered as she passed by. Hearing that, my mouth moved on its own.

“Then please do my hair as well, Miss Daisy. Oh, but I have an urgent letter to send to my family. Could it be sent by courier?”

“Of course! Lucy, bring Miss Rosebelia some paper and a pen.”

“Yes, Miss.”

Lucy swiftly laid out paper and a pen in front of me. As soon as I sealed a brief letter asking for an investigation of today’s events in the palace, Daisy asked who should receive it.

“To whom should it be delivered?”

“There’s a maid named Ann. It needs to be delivered to her discreetly…”

“Lucy, did you hear?”

“Yes, leave it to me.”

As Lucy left the room, I sat in the chair in front of the mirror, guided by Daisy. After the hot bath, sleepiness was creeping in.

I briefly closed my eyes, and when I opened them, my reflection had changed dramatically. Behind my long braided hair in the mirror was not Daisy.

Startled, I stood up and the woman in the mirror sent me an apologetic look.

“Oh my, you must have been surprised. I’m sorry.”

“Good day, Duchess.”

Upon hearing my courteous greeting, Annes’s eyes widened in surprise.

“You recognized me right away?”

“Yes, you resemble both the captain and Miss Daisy.”

Upon close examination, she did resemble Linart and Daisy, but I recognized Annes immediately due to her vintage purple dress.

In the original work, Annes often appeared wearing dresses in shades of purple or red.

“Hehe, is that so?”
“Mother, please leave my room now.”

“Is it not okay for me to stay?”

Upon Anes’ soft question, Daisy protruded her lips.

“Rosebelia Winters said she has something to tell me.”

“Oh, actually, I need the Duchess’s permission for that.”

“For me? What is it?”

Something that could help Daisy as well as Edwin…

For that task to proceed, Anes’ permission was crucial.

“Daisy said she wants to learn swordsmanship.”

“Swordsmanship? Really?”

“I want to become strong by learning the sword. I want to be cool like Rosebelia Winters.”

Clutching her fists tightly, Daisy spoke. Anes saw the sincerity in her eyes waver.

“But Daisy, you’re very frail.”

“… So, are you against it?”

Daisy asked with a slightly defeated voice.

“It’s good that you have the will to learn something, but I worry because it doesn’t seem like you can handle a sword with your stamina.”

“I agree with the Duchess. Before learning the sword, you should build up your stamina.”

“Build up my stamina? How?”

“Daisy gets dizzy just by walking a little due to her poor heart condition.”

It was information she knew well. In the original story, Daisy was confined to her room if she felt dizzy.

She ate in her room, and they overprotected her to the point of keeping her mostly under her bed.

“Wouldn’t it be better to at least walk a bit and get some sunlight? That way, you’ll get an appetite, gain strength and be able to walk more.”

“I’ll give it a try. I’ve never tried it before.”

Determination filled Daisy’s eyes.

My assumption was correct. Daisy needed something to fuel her listless life.

And if that could improve Daisy’s health…

“If Daisy builds up a bit more stamina, I will teach you swordsmanship when I return from my campaign.”

“Really?”

“Before that, you need to learn a few simple moves. I plan to entrust this task to a reliable knight while I’m away…”

Anes seemed to nod, giving permission.

“I can do it. I can work really hard.”

Anes watched the enthusiastic Daisy and then suddenly called out to me.

“Miss Winters.”

“Yes, Duchess?”

“It doesn’t seem like the rain will stop anytime soon. Why don’t you stay the night?”

“Here?”

“Rosebelia Winters, please do so. It’s raining too much.”

I glanced at the window. Streams of water constantly flowed from above.

I couldn’t move Emily in this rain…

And I had no way to find out what happened to Ian at the moment, so returning to the knight’s headquarters or to the mansion would still leave me restless.

“Miss Winters is our savior who once rescued Daisy. Offering a room to such a valuable guest is no big deal. Please make yourself comfortable.”

“…Then I will impose for just one night.”

[Star Icon]

‘What on earth is happening?’

Ian, who had slept last night, hadn’t woken up all day. The physician had already visited three times, only shaking his head, unable to determine the cause.

The room around Ian was being controlled by Emperor Calisto’s order, but it was only a matter of time before the palace learned of Ian’s condition.

On his birthday, no less, the Prince himself was nowhere to be seen; perhaps rumors had already spread quietly.

Nathan sighed softly as he looked at the sweating Ian. Ian groaned, twisted his body as if in pain, but still didn’t open his eyes.

‘Why on the Prince’s birthday of all days…’
Nathan, attempting to glance at the clock on the wall, quickly stood up when he noticed Calisto approaching from behind him.

“Stay seated. You’ve been through a lot, Nathan.”

“Not at all, Your Highness. I am the Emperor’s aide; it’s my duty to stay by your side.”

Ian did not keep anyone around him. It was because Enoch was greedily trying to snatch people away from Ian. The only one who resisted Enoch’s manipulations and stayed by Ian’s side was Nathan.

“I know it hasn’t been easy for you. That’s why I’m all the more grateful.”

Even if Ian acted a bit snappish at times, Nathan had always inwardly felt pride that their Emperor, not someone like Enoch, was the one fit to sit on the throne.

While assisting Ian, Nathan had occasionally fantasized about what it would be like if Ian inherited the throne, but he had never dreamt that he would witness something like this.

At that moment, as he was rubbing his sore and tingling nose, Ian’s tightly closed eyelids opened. Nathan clamped his mouth shut as if he couldn’t believe it.

“Yo-Your Highness! The Emperor is awake!”
